    But no really, on one hand, I'd love to be able to use AR's, on the other hand, the idea of armies of flying TR guys with T1 cyclers and cycler TRV's gives me the shivers.

    The ideal solution is to make carbines not entirely inferior to AR's which they currently are. They generally have the same damage, lower RoF, lower accuracy, less controllable recoil. It's just scary how much better AR's are. Using them after you use carbines exclusively for a long time feels like cheating.

  14. Chrysalis

    Suddenly no one ever uses Carbines again because Assault Rifles are better in every respect, there's even an SF variant assault rifle that carries underbarrel attachments.

    They really screwed the pooch here with these two weapon classes. They're far too similar as they are in real life, BUT THE ASSAULT RIFLE'S CQC WEAKNESS COMPARED TO CARBINES IS UNREALIZED. In real life, a carbine is a shorter version of a rifle. They are made this way so that they are easier to handle in urban combat, a smaller weapon is also a LIGHTER weapon, which makes it just that bit more responsive. It is also a less awkward weapon, a fully sized rifle is a very awkward weapon to handle in hallways and near doorways due to its sheer length. None of this applies to video games, so inevitably when some bright boy has the idea to include Carbines and Assault Rifles in the same title, the Assault Rifles win at everything when put up against the Carbines. Because what disadvantages they do have (which are very, so very slight in this game. The 'cqc weakness' amounts to .5 on their cone of fire mult'. Big effing deal) can easily be worked around in video-game land.

    In case you didn't notice, I really don't like it when developers make something incredibly similar just because "that's how it is IRL".

    Assault rifles are overrated.

    Yes, greater effective range.
    But also greater recoil.

    It's especially noticeable in VS weapons, where the ARs have a lot of horizontal recoil, where carbines don't.
    I'd gladly use a carbine on my medic, I'm 100% sure nothing changes.

    You need one bullet more to kill a target at 115m range with a VS carbine.
    One lousy bullet, and it's easier to hit those bullets with a carbine.

    LAs don't usually operate at these distances.

    Take your assault rifle, and realize nothing changes.
